Reading proficiency in young children, particularly through phonics instruction, is a cornerstone of effective literacy development. For 5-year-olds, phonics—the relationship between letters and sounds—serves as a critical foundation for reading. Parents and teachers should prioritize this aspect of early education for several reasons.

First, phonics provides children with strategies to decode words, helping them to read independently. Mastery of phonics enhances their ability to tackle unfamiliar words, fostering confidence and a love for reading. This skill is essential not only for academic success but also for future learning and engagement with literature.

Moreover, structured phonics instruction can identify and address potential reading difficulties early on. Children struggling with phonics can benefit from tailored support, reducing the risk of prolonged challenges in literacy, which can impact self-esteem and academic performance in later years.

Additionally, reading proficiency is correlated with overall learning outcomes. Students who are confident readers tend to perform better across all subjects, making phonics a key component of a well-rounded education. By investing in reading proficiency through phonics, parents and teachers set the stage for children’s lifelong learning, critical thinking, and communication skills. Ultimately, prioritizing phonics lays a solid groundwork for a child's academic journey.
